Conspiracy Ink

joy Conspiracy Ink Tattoo & Piercing is helping dogs and cats at the Durham County Animal Shelter get much needed supplies. From now until Valentine's Day they will be collecting: Cat & Dog Food Large Kongs Peanut butter (to fill Kongs) Toys Tennis Balls (new or used) Old Towels Leashes If you need donations picked up you can call them at 919/345-0456. Volunteering with cats and dogs at APS of Durham

eunice The Animal Protection Society of Durham is actively recruiting dedicated week-day volunteers to walk dogs and socialize cats available for adoption.
